Visiting Osaka Castle Park

Osaka Castle Park is a 105-hectare green space located in the middle of Osaka. Built around the famous castle, the grounds blend history, culture, and nature, serving as a quiet escape from the city pace. Here is what you can find inside.

Osaka Castle: A dive into history

At the center of the park sits the Osaka Castle, an imposing structure that dates back to the late 16th century. Rebuilt several times, it now houses a museum detailing the history of the region and its samurai past. Head up to the observatory at the top for a panoramic view of the skyline and the surrounding area.

Gardens for relaxing

The park features many landscaped areas, perfect for a walk or a picnic. Among them, the Nishinomaru Garden is especially popular in the spring when the cherry blossoms are in bloom. Note that this specific garden requires an entrance fee, unlike the rest of the park which is free to access.

Activities and events

The park frequently hosts festivals and events, particularly during the summer. Sports enthusiasts can take advantage of the open spaces to jog or practice tai chi. If you are interested in Japanese culture, watch for music performances or kendo demonstrations held within the castle grounds.

Accessible by subway via the Chuo and Tanimachi lines, Osaka Castle Park is a spot that balances history, nature, and daily local life. Plan on spending a few hours here to take it all in.

A bit of greenery in the big city

A relaxing moment to just sit and chill before or after visiting the castle. It is worth the trip if you are already in the area. The greenery matches the roofs of the fortress, which makes for a really pretty view. The park takes on new charms with the seasons, whether it is the cherry blossoms or the autumn colors.

A breath of fresh air in Osaka

Osaka is a sprawling and very modern city. Osaka Castle Park offers a welcome breath of fresh air in the urban jungle. You will walk through it to visit the castle or to admire it from the rooftop of the Blue Bird. In any case, take the opportunity to admire the local trees and their reflection in the lakes, depending on the season. Obviously, during cherry blossom season, it is even more beautiful. It reminded me a bit of Ueno Park in Tokyo.
